Holy well in Calary Lower

Holy well

What is recorded here

Known as 'Bride's Well' and patrons were held here up until the late 1700's (Price 1957, 316). Compiled by: Claire Breen Date of upload: 01 February 2013
Linked to Saint Bridget (Brigid), the well is associated with fertility and healing traditions, reflecting the broader Celtic veneration of the saint, particularly in Ireland and the British Isles. Patronage and rituals at the site likely involved seasonal celebrations or personal devotions for protection and agricultural blessings.
